Originally Posted by asian_crossfitter
hey I am AMS-based and looking to book two trips from AMS to Manila and to Hong Kong. I am trying to get to Gold status and I wonder if you guys can help me figure out the best route to get as much XP as I can for these two trips. I don't think I can get it in two trips but can plan to add more trips if necessary. I have about 120 points atm.
If you have time and you're happy to reposition, you could look into KL's discounted business fares from varying european cities to China. It's easy to then get to MNL and/or HKG from XMN, CTU, etc. XiamenAir or China Southern in business can sometimes be another affordable option from AMS. Saudia often have discounted business class tickets from europe to MNL, which would give you Long 1 + Long 3 = 60 XP in each direction. You will also get a good haul of award miles as long as you avoid KL. Any of these would take you past gold and give you a good start on retaining it or going for platinum, and they represent a comfortable and affordable alternative to an economy flight on KL808.
